Prince Harry Now in Charge of Protecting African Wildlife

- Advertisement -

Prince Harry, known formally as the Duke of Sussex, has been appointed to a prestigious position as a member of the Board of Directors for the African Parks Network, a non-profit organization based in South Africa. This comes after his diligent work and association with the organization since 2016.

The African Parks Network is renowned for managing national parks across the African continent. Prince Harry’s association with this organization started in 2016, and he rose to the position of president the following year. Throughout his presidency, which lasted for six years, Prince Harry supervised numerous conservation initiatives across Africa through the African Parks Network.

One of the notable conservation projects Prince Harry participated in during his tenure was one of the largest elephant translocations in history, which took place in Malawi in July 2016. This event served as a pivotal moment marking the beginning of his association with the network.

In December 2017, he was officially appointed as the President of African Parks. His leadership went beyond conservation projects. In August 2022, the Duke co-hosted a group of US officials and conservationists, introducing them to the protected areas in Africa managed by African Parks.
